Determine the end behavior of P(x)=3x

Respuesta :

MrSmoot MrSmoot
  • 14-03-2019

Answer:

As x ⇒-∞, P(x) ⇒ -∞

As x ⇒ ∞, P(x) ⇒ ∞

Step-by-step explanation:

To find left hand end behavior, plug in negative infinity into the function and evaluate...

P(x) = 3(-∞) = -3(∞) = -∞

  The 'y' values of the function decrease towards negative infinity as the 'x' values approach negative infinity

P(x) = 3(∞) = ∞

  The 'y' values of the function increase towards positive infinity as the 'x' values approach positive infinity
